Warning Signs You Need After Hours Water Removal

Beware of these common warning signs that show you need after-hours water removal services. Catching these signs early saves money and prevents bigger problems. Don’t ignore the signs.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ors are a clear indication of water damage. If they won’t go away, it’s likely due to mold growth. Mold growth is a serious issue. Our team will work quickly to identify and address the problem, ensuring your property is safe and healthy.

Warped or Buckled Floors

Warped or buckled floors are a sign of water damage. If left unchecked, it can lead to further structural issues. Don’t wait, call us now. Our team will work efficiently to restore your floors to their original condition.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ings are a clear indication of water damage. If left unchecked, it can lead to further issues, such as mold growth and structural damage. Don’t ignore the stains.
